The endogenous cannabinoid system protects against colonic inflammation

Excessive inflammatory responses can emerge as a potential danger for organisms' health. Physiological balance between pro-and anti-inflammatory processes constitutes an important feature of responses against harmful events. Here, we show that cannabinoid receptors type 1 (CB1) mediate intrinsic protective signals that counteract proinflammatory responses. Both intrarectal infusion of 2,4-dinitrobenzene sulfonic acid (DNBS) and oral administration of dextrane sulfate sodium induced stronger inflammation in CB1-deficient mice (CB1 -/-) than in wild-type littermates (CB1 +/+ ).
